Latest Patents

Gerald Wessling holds a patent for a water-based one coat adhesive composition. This patent discloses an aqueous adhesive composition that comprises an admixture of several components. These include a first aqueous composition with film-forming polymers, lower and higher crystallinity polynitroso compounds, and bismaleimide-containing monomers. Additionally, the second aqueous composition consists of an aqueous dispersion of phenolic resin, latices formed from halogenated polyolefins, and metal oxides.
